Script doesn't work in loop but does if not

I have a script that only works if I remove it from the looping scenario.

Code:
#!/bin/bash

# Set the field seperator to a newline
##IFS="
##" 

# Loop through the file
##for line in `cat nlist.txt`;do

# put the line into a variable.
##dbuser=$line

echo "copying plugin..."


deststr="/home/admin/aname.mydomain.com/wp-content/plugins/wp-stuff"

movestr="cp -R -p /home/wp-stuff "$deststr
$movestr

echo "done"

##done

This works fine. But if I remove the ##'s and change aname to $dbuser then it fails with "no such file or directory"

Even if I remove the ##'s but hard code the aname in, it still fails exactly the same.

If I convert it so that it takes a command line argument, so that $dbuser is fed in each time, then it still works without the loop.

Code:
#!/bin/bash
 
EXPECTED_ARGS=1
dbuser=$1

deststr="/home/admin/"$dbuser".mydomain.com/wp-content/plugins/wp-stuff"

movestr="cp -R -p /home/wp-stuff "$deststr
$movestr

But as soon as I try to do it with the loop, I get the error.

Since if I hardcode it but leave it in the loop, it doesnt work, but if I hardcode but remove the looping mechanism, then it works fine.

I would really appreciate some simple help. I am not proficient at linux, so please go easy on me. I am using centos 5 if it makes a difference.
